India Concludes FIH Hockey Pro League with Narrow Defeat to China | Sports-Games

  • On Sunday in Berlin, India must beat China to avoid FIH Nations Cup relegation after a 0-3 loss deepened fears.
  • With just 10 points from 15 matches, India sits bottom of the standings, as Coach Harendra Singh highlights issues with soft penalty corner defence.
  • China scored three goals via Chen Yang, Zhang Ying, and Anhui Yu—two from penalty corners—while India missed early scoring chances, highlighting their finishing struggles.
  • India sits bottom of the standings with little hope of avoiding relegation, as England’s win would seal their drop and place them in the FIH Nations Cup.
  • India's women’s hockey team must focus on Nations Cup promotion and the upcoming Asia Cup in Hangzhou after losing direct World Cup qualification and facing relegation.
